The Treasury's $40 Trillion Shadow: Kiyosaki's Warning and the Liquidity That Screams

0xRay Prediction Markets
The 30-year Treasury yield just screamed. Not whispered. Screamed. It tore through its recent range as the US Treasury quietly expanded its buyback program—a move that sounds like stability but reads like a liquidity injection into a market already drowning in debt. Robert Kiyosaki, the author who turned financial education into a brand, saw it. He called it what it is: a signal that the dollar's purchasing power is being engineered into obsolescence. And he told his followers to buy gold, silver, and Bitcoin. The market listened. Bitcoin is trading above $79,000. Gold is at $4,600. Silver is flirting with $70. The dollar index is at a three-month low. This is not a coincidence. This is a capital flow map. Let me be clear about what we are watching. The US Treasury's expanded buyback program is not a rescue. It is a redistribution. When the Treasury buys back its own debt, it injects cash into the system, effectively monetizing the deficit under a different name. The yield spike on the 30-year bond is the market's way of saying it does not trust the math. Forty trillion dollars in national debt. A fiscal deficit that shows no sign of contraction. And a Federal Reserve that is caught between fighting inflation and financing the government. This is the structural backdrop. This is the context that matters. Kiyosaki's framing is simple: the DXY is breaking down, which means inflation is coming back, which means your cash is a depreciating asset. He is not wrong about the direction. The dollar index breaking to a three-month low while hard assets rally is a textbook signal of a risk-off trade against fiat. But here is where my analysis diverges from the KOL narrative. Kiyosaki is a storyteller. I am a researcher. He sees the collapse. I see the mechanics. And the mechanics are more complex than a simple "buy Bitcoin" headline. The core insight here is about liquidity cycles, not just inflation. We are in a phase where the traditional correlation between Bitcoin and tech stocks is breaking down. The ETF flows we tracked in 2024—the BlackRock and Fidelity vehicles that acted as a liquidity sponge—have matured. The market structure has changed. Bitcoin is no longer just a risk asset. It is becoming a macro hedge, a digital gold, a non-sovereign store of value that trades on fiscal credibility rather than risk appetite. The data supports this. When the 30-year yield spikes and the dollar weakens, Bitcoin rallies. When the dollar strengthens, Bitcoin corrects. The correlation with gold is rising. The correlation with the NASDAQ is falling. This is the decoupling thesis, and it is real. But here is the contrarian angle. The market has already priced this in. Kiyosaki's warning is not new information. He has been saying this for years. The "fiat collapse" narrative is at its peak hype cycle. When everyone agrees on the trade, the trade is crowded. The risk is not that the dollar collapses. The risk is that the Fed is forced to act more aggressively than the market expects. If inflation data comes in hot, the Fed could hike rates again, which would strengthen the dollar, crush gold, and send Bitcoin into a sharp correction. The hard asset trade is not a one-way bet. It is a leveraged bet on a specific macro outcome. And leverage cuts both ways. I have seen this movie before. In 2020, I coordinated a team to model impermanent loss during the DeFi summer. We saw the liquidity flows before the crowd did. The same principle applies here. The liquidity is moving from dollar-denominated fixed income into non-dollar hard assets. But this flow is not infinite. It is a function of real yields. If real yields rise, the flow reverses. The signal to watch is not the price of Bitcoin. It is the real yield on the 10-year Treasury. That is the load-bearing wall of this entire trade. If it breaks, the whole structure comes down. Let me give you a concrete example from my own experience. The biggest risk in this trade is not the macro environment. It is the narrative itself. When a KOL like Kiyosaki becomes the voice of a movement, the movement becomes a cult. And cults do not tolerate nuance. They do not tolerate risk management. They do not tolerate the idea that maybe, just maybe, the dollar does not collapse, and the Fed does not lose control. The market is pricing in a high probability of fiscal crisis. But the market has been wrong before. In 2011, when the US debt ceiling crisis hit, gold spiked to $1,900. Then it corrected 45% over the next four years. The same thing could happen to Bitcoin. The narrative is powerful. But narratives are not fundamentals. They are sentiment. And sentiment is a depreciating asset. So what is the takeaway? Position for the cycle, not the narrative. The macro environment is undeniably supportive of hard assets. The fiscal trajectory is unsustainable. The dollar's reserve status is being questioned. But the timing is uncertain. The market is ahead of the fundamentals. The smart play is not to chase the rally. It is to build a position that can survive the volatility. Diversify across gold, silver, and Bitcoin. Use stablecoins for liquidity. Keep a portion of your portfolio in cash to buy the dip when the narrative inevitably overcorrects. And most importantly, do not follow KOLs. Follow the data. Follow the stablecoin flows.
